Here are some examples of common reasons for osteopathic consultations
Here are a few examples of pathologies of functional origin for which osteopathy is indicated:
- At vertebral level: lumbago, lumbago, sciatica, torticollis, cervicalgia, cervico-brachial neuralgia, back pain, post-trauma (“whiplash”, fall on coccyx).
- Limbs: sprains, tendonitis, strains, epicondylitis, certain joint pains…
- Cranial: migraines, headaches, earaches, sinusitis, nasopharyngeal disorders, vertigo…
- The digestive system: certain types of constipation or diarrhea, digestive disorders, functional colopathy, bloating, infant colic…
- Gynecology and obstetrics: Pregnancy follow-up (heartburn, constipation, backache, sacroiliac problems), dysmenorrhea, painful periods…
